AM03 BCV is a 2003 Ford Transit Connect in Silver with a 1,796c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 24 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 70.8%.
Across all 2003 Ford Transit Connect models, the average MOT pass rate is 66.7% with a typical mileage of 105,441 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Ford Transit Connect fails its MOT is registration plate lamp not working, accounting for 121,813 recorded failures. If you're considering buying AM03 BCV,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Ford Transit Connect typically stays on UK roads for around 24 years. At 23 years old, this Ford Transit Connect is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
